If you want to contribute articles and papers or programs, please don't use the WWWBoard, use the reader submit area. 3D Tic-Tac-Toe is definitely a favourite with Generation 5 visitors. It takes a little getting used too, but once people get used to it, they play and play and play! 3DTTT is exactly what it states, Tic-Tac-Toe in 3-dimensions. Not just 9 possible wins, but 49! The program will play against you at a selectable level. The game is played until the board is full, the person who wins is the player with the most rows connected. ELIZA was the famous psychiatrist and therapist created by Joseph Weizenbaum during the 60s. For more information about ELIZA consult 'An Introduction to Natural Language Processing'. She's a friend you could never ever have. This a sun sample java applet is an example of a symbolic AI system that operates under production rules.
An adaption of Boids, this Java program shows a classic example of a flocking algorithm in action. Fun, fast and incredibly realistic. Written by Fabio Ciucci.
